The Incredible Story of the Dogs Who Traveled on the Titanic with Their Owners

The article recounts the story of the dogs that were aboard the Titanic, highlighting their survival and the emotional connections they had with their owners during the tragic sinking.

The article delves into the lesser-known narrative of the dogs that were on the Titanic during its fateful journey. While the tragedy is often framed around the loss of human life, the presence of at least twelve dogs aboard has been documented, with historians suggesting that many more may have been unaccounted for as their status was often logged as cargo. Out of the confirmed canine passengers, only three survived – all small breeds which could be discreetly concealed under coats, allowing them to escape to lifeboats when the ship was sinking. The loss of these animals is often overlooked in discussions about the disaster, even though they too were part of the family units aboard the ship.
